Transaction 6c24a500c37ca3045f058306e700ede334c0b5259245cfff49cf8939b7d5565b

18 Input
2 Outputs
  • 6c24a500c37ca3045f058306e700ede334c0b5259245cfff49cf8939b7d5565b:0
  • value  35562
    address  121x7VTW6WNMx97dGKPNw9wJAjjiBR7M4f
  • 6c24a500c37ca3045f058306e700ede334c0b5259245cfff49cf8939b7d5565b:1
  • value  20000000
    address  1No85RjLCnp3PTskRGvciA7dMJqMTKwHNy